As Lower 48 production ramps up in coming years, key production areas of the Permian basin, Rockies and Midcontinent regions will be producing increasing amounts of condensate (50+ API). A critical theme here will be increasing the segregation capabilities of midstream logistics in coming years to prevent condensate from being blended into broader crude streams and degrading quality. As US Lower 48 barrels get lighter - The key questions will be: Where are these barrels being produced? What is needed to keep them separated from crude streams? Where will increasing volumes of US condensate find a home? How will US condensates price in the global condensate market?
